Modelo Von Neumann

Páginas: 11 (2612 palabras) Publicado: 22 de octubre de 2012
Hardware:



Los ordenadores actuales siguen el modelo de la arquitectura de Von Neumann con pequeñas variaciones. Con este modelo, el ordenador puede ser programado para resolver todo tipo de problemas sin que ello implique cambiar sus componentes hardware. El esquema es el siguiente:





[pic]



Veamos con detalle las distintas partes del modelo.

A) Unidad Centralde Proceso (UCP) o Central Processing Unit (CPU).

Es el módulo encargado de la ejecución en forma secuencial de las instrucciones que componen un programa. Está formado por los siguientes elementos:

Unidad Aritmético-Lógica (UAL) o Arithmetic Logic Unit (ALU): Se encarga de efectuar las operaciones que indican las instrucciones del programa que se esta ejecutando. Por ejemplosumas, restas, mayor que, menor que, desplazamientos, etc.

Unidad de Control (UC): Esta unidad se encarga de generar las señales necesarias para que los demás componentes ejecuten de forma adecuada las instrucciones del programa. Interpreta la información recibida, la procesa, y envía las órdenes adecuadas al resto de componentes.

Registros: Son unos almacenestemporales para datos y direcciones que utilizan la ALU y la UC. Son de acceso muy rápido. Podemos encontrar el registro de instrucción (instrucción que se esta generando), de programa (dirección de memoria de la siguiente instrucción a ejecutar), acumulador (almacena los resultados de las operaciones), etc.

Tipos de registros:

▪ Registro Buffer de Memoria (RBM).Contiene el dato que se va a escribir en la memoria, o almacena el dato leído de ésta.

▪ Registro de Dirección de Memoria (RDM). Especifica la dirección de memoria de la palabra que se va a escribir o leer.

▪ Registro de Dirección de E/S (RDE/S). Es similar al RDM. Especifica un dispositivo de E/S.

▪ Registro Buffer de E/S (RBE/S). Semejante al RBM. Se utiliza paraintercambiar datos entre el módulo de E/S y la UCP.

▪ Registro de Instrucción (IR). Contiene el código de operación de la instrucción que se está ejecutando.

▪ Contador de Programa (PC). Contiene la dirección de la siguiente instrucción que se buscará de la memoria.

▪ Acumulador (Ac). Almacena temporalmente los operandos y los resultados de las operaciones de laUAL.

Reloj: Proporciona una sucesión de impulsos eléctricos a intervalos constantes, estableciendo así los ciclos se trabajo de la CPU y en consecuencia del PC.

B) Unidad de Memoria.

La unidad de memoria se encarga de almacenar las instrucciones que componen los programas y los datos que estos procesaran.

C) Unidad de Entrada/Salida (E/S).

La unidad de E/Sesta compuesta por todos aquellos dispositivos que suministran información a la CPU y la memoria (discos, teclado, ratón, etc). También aquellos que se utilizan para mostrar información al usuario (monitor, impresora, etc).

D) Buses.

Son los circuitos que intercomunican los distintos componentes. Un bus está formado por un conjunto de conductores. El número de conductoresdeterminara la cantidad de información que transmite simultáneamente (ancho de bus). En lo referente a la estructura de interconexión mediante buses, existen de 2 tipos:

Bus único: Considera a la memoria y a los periféricos como posiciones de memoria, y hace un símil de las operaciones de E/S con las de escritura/lectura en memoria. Este tipo de bus no permite controladores DMA (Direct Access Memory).Un controlador DMA permite a cierto tipo de componentes acceder a la memoria del sistema para leer o escribir independientemente de la CPU principal. Muchos sistemas hardware utilizan DMA, incluyendo controladores de unidades de disco, tarjetas gráficas y tarjetas de sonido. DMA es una característica esencial en todos los ordenadores modernos, ya que permite a dispositivos de...
Leer documento completo

Regístrate para leer el documento completo.

Estos documentos también te pueden resultar útiles

  • El modelo de von neumann
  • Modelo De Von Neumann
  • el modelo de von neumann
  • Modelo De Von Neumann
  • Modelo Computacional de Von Neumann
  • El modelo de Von Neumann
  • Modelo Von Neumann
  • Modelo de John Von Neumann

Conviértase en miembro formal de Buenas Tareas

INSCRÍBETE - ES GRATIS